We’ve completely changed lighting system so now you can hide tanks in the shadow and fight on night arenas. We’ve also animated track layers, added camera shaking effect, modernized interface greatly and prepared a lot of other cool stuff. Entering social space we could not forget about socialization. User profiles, player’s reputation, achievements system and other social features will allow tankmen to communicate with each other more actively. In future the game will appear in My.Mail.Ru, Vkontakte and Facebook. It’ll be possible to play from any of these social networks and from tankionline.com website simultaneously. All users enter the same game space no matter where they come from.

I take it that by "XP's" you mean comp's with Windows XP as the installed OS. Yes it will work. The OS is not really the issue here. The problem is if you have enough pure CPU processing power to play. Don't take my words literally. For me, playing Tanki the right way means a really smooth and nice game-play even if I play on a really large map with lots of players ( aka a lot of polygons to render/calculate in the CPU).

The big problem with Flash is that almost all operations (the movement of the polygons on screen eg. your tank) are not rendered in the GPU of your computer as it does in the 3D desktop games, but in the CPU. All this translates into this: the more powerful CPU you have the smoother your game-play will be.

Of course the FPS can vary depending on where you play tanki (different browsers, different OS-es, desktop mode or browser-based mode and not last, the Flash Player version that you have installed on your comp.)

But in the end, the FPS variation is not that big in all this situations. In the end, it all comes down to the CPU you have to make a significant difference.
So my concern with the new Tanki 2.0 arrival is that maybe i won't be able to play a map like, let's say Brest, where on top of all that there is now, there will be other effects like shadow and camera shake, day and night lighting conditions and so on...

I will be able to play any map, that is for sure, but to really have a nice playing experience i need to see all the movement in real time not like in cartoons.

Hey you guys, Tanki 2.0 IS FASTER THAN VERSION 1 !!!!!!!!

Who said that tanki 2.0 is going to be slower at all?
The shadows are not dynamic. Like the new models of Persia, the shadow is not calculated realtime. There will be a lightmap blended with the diffuse map with multiply ( Black and white lightmap * diffuse map /255) algorithm. And because there is a setting for the level of details, tankionline 2.0 will be faster than version 1 !!!

Yes, tankionline 2.0 will consume more memory, if the option to do the lighting is on, but it never means it will require more proccesing power. The camera shaking, has nothing to do with slowing things down! So does the night and day conditions!
